Czech Republic takes 2-0 Fed Cup lead
Defending champion Czech Republic took a commanding 2-0 lead over Italy after Wimbledon champion Petra Kvitova and Lucie Safarova won the opening singles matches of their Fed Cup semifinal series on Saturday.

Czech Republic leads Italy 1-0 in Fed Cup semis
The Czech Republic took a 1-0 lead over Italy after Lucie Safarova defeated Francesca Schiavone 7-6 (3), 6-1 in the opening singles match of the Fed Cup semifinal series on Saturday.
The 23rd-ranked Safarova converted her first match point when Schiavone netted a backhand to improve her record over her 12th-ranked opponent to 5-3.

Safarova to open Fed Cup vs. Schiavone
Lucie Safarova of the Czech Republic will face former French Open champion Francesca Schiavone of Italy in the opening singles of a Fed Cup semifinal between the last two champions.
The 23rd-ranked Safarova is 4-3 against the 12th-ranked Schiavone, and has won all their matches on hard courts while the Italian has dominated on clay.

Serena Willliams Demolishes Safarova for Charleston Crown
Serena Williams (photo from FamilyCircleCup.com)
In a week filled with totally dominating performances, Serena Williams capped off winning her 40th career WTA title by eliminating Lucie Safarova 6-0, 6-1 for the Family Circle Cup title in Charleston on Sunday afternoon. Williams lost a mere 15 games during her run to the crown.

Wozniacki ousted by Safarova in second round of Qatar Open
Caroline Wozniacki failed to convert three match points as she was ousted by Lucie Safarova of the Czech Republic 4-6, 6-4, 7-6 (3) in her opening match at the Qatar Open on Wednesday.

Dokic, Safarova Advance in Sydney
Women’s main draw action began at the Apia International Sydney on Sunday with Jelena Dokic and Czech Lucie Safarova both advancing to the second round, with wins over Isabella Holland and Ana Ivanovic respectively.
Slovak Dominika Cibulkova’s match with China’s Shuai Peng was suspended at 6-2 4-6 4-3 due to weather and will resume on Monday.
